The Amazon Basics Enamelled Cast Iron Round Dutch Oven is a 6.9L cooking essential designed for both stovetop and oven use. With a durable matte white enamel finish, it offers even heat distribution and retention, making it perfect for a variety of cooking methods. Weighing 7.39 kg, it features dual side handles for easy handling and is oven-safe up to 260°C.

Still great after 6.5 years
A great, relatively affordable large Dutch oven. After 6.5 years of regular use ours is still going strong, other than discoloration and a slight roughening of the formerly smooth, white enamel inside. It’s our go-to pot for gumbo, chili, beans, fried chicken or any sort of big stew/braised meat dish. While it will fit a large boule loaf of bread, we prefer our dark, bare metal Dutch oven for the darker crust it produces.We dropped the lid once and the paint (and our travertine floor tile!) chipped, but that was our fault. And if you have arthritis, maneuvering the heavy pot to scrub it out and wash can be challenging. But for certain dishes, aluminum or stainless pots just can’t compare to this great cast iron option.
